I didn't get any info on them, but I decided to take a chance and order from them anyways. I'm really happy with the results. I ordered Amy Michelson's "Soulmate" (retail- $3,200) and it cost me less than $500. I got it in less than 6 weeks and I only have to make a few minor adjustments to it. I dealt exclusively with Wendy and found her to be really professional, nice and easy to deal with. I posted a rave review on www.theknot.com. I think that some other ladies from that site decided to go through her too, so you might want to check there if you need more info. Good luck!!
